about_WS-Management_Cmdlets

업데이트 날짜: 2014년 5월

적용 대상: Windows PowerShell 2.0, Windows PowerShell 3.0, Windows PowerShell 4.0, Windows PowerShell 5.0

항목

about_WS-Management_Cmdlets

간단한 설명

Windows PowerShell®에서 WS-Management(Web Services for Management) cmdlet을 사용하기 위한 배경으로 WS-Management를 개략적으로 설명합니다.

자세한 설명

이 항목에서는 Windows PowerShell에서 WS-Management(Web Services for Management) cmdlet을 사용하기 위한 배경으로 WS-Management를 개략적으로 설명합니다. 이 항목에서는 WS-Management에 대한 추가 정보 링크를 제공합니다. WS-Management의 Microsoft 구현을 WinRM(Windows 원격 관리)이라고도 합니다.

WS-MANAGEMENT 정보

Windows 원격 관리는 여러 공급업체에서 제공하는 하드웨어와 운영 체제가 상호 작동하도록 허용하는 표준 SOAP 기반 방화벽 프로토콜인 WS-Management 프로토콜의 Microsoft 구현입니다. WS-Management 프로토콜 사용은 시스템이 IT(정보 기술) 인프라에서 관리 정보에 액세스하고 이를 교환하는 일반적인 방법을 제공합니다. WS-Management 및 IPMI(Intelligent Platform Management Interface)는 이벤트 수집기와 함께 Windows Hardware Management 기능의 구성 요소입니다.

WS-Management 프로토콜은 표준 Web 서비스 사양인 HTTPS, SOAP over HTTP(WS-I 프로필), SOAP 1.2, WS-Addressing, WS-Transfer, WS-Enumeration 및 WS-Eventing을 기반으로 합니다.

WS-MANAGEMENT 및 WMI

WS-Management를 사용하여 WMI(Windows Management Instrumentation)를 통해 노출된 데이터를 검색할 수 있습니다. WS-Management 스크립팅 API를 사용하는 스크립트나 응용 프로그램 또는 WinRM 명령줄 도구를 통해 WMI 데이터를 가져올 수 있습니다. WS-Management는 포함 개체를 비롯한 대부분 친숙한 WMI 클래스 및 작업을 지원합니다. WS-Management는 WMI를 사용하여 리소스에 대한 데이터를 수집하거나 Windows 기반 컴퓨터에서 리소스를 관리할 수 있습니다. 즉, 기존 WMI 클래스 집합을 통해 회사에서 디스크, 네트워크 어댑터, 서비스 또는 프로세스 등의 개체에 대한 데이터를 가져올 수 있습니다. 표준 WMI IPMI 공급자에서 제공하는 하드웨어 데이터에 액세스할 수도 있습니다.

WS-MANAGEMENT WINDOWS POWERSHELL 공급자(WSMan)

WSMan 공급자는 사용할 수 있는 WS-Management 구성 설정에 대한 계층적 보기를 제공합니다. 공급자를 사용하여 다양한 WS-Management 구성 옵션을 살펴보고 설정할 수 있습니다.

WS-MANAGEMENT 구성

WS-Management가 설치 및 구성되지 않으면 Windows PowerShell 원격을 사용할 수 없고, WS-Management cmdlet과 WS-Management 스크립트가 실행되지 않고, WSMan 공급자가 데이터 작업을 수행할 수 없습니다. WS-Management 명령줄 도구인 WinRM과 이벤트 전달은 WS-Management 구성에 따라 결정됩니다.

WS-MANAGEMENT CMDLET

WS-Management 기능은 cmdlet 및 WSMan 공급자 집합이 포함된 모듈을 통해 Windows PowerShell에서 구현됩니다. 이들 cmdlet을 사용하여 로컬 및 원격 컴퓨터에서 WS-Management 설정을 관리하는 데 필요한 종단 간 작업을 완료할 수 있습니다.

다음 WS-Management cmdlet을 사용할 수 있습니다.

연결 Cmdlet

Connect-WSMan:

원격 컴퓨터에서 WS-Management(WinRM) 서비스에 로컬 컴퓨터를 연결합니다.

연결 끊기 WSMan:

원격 컴퓨터의 WS-Management(WinRM) 서비스에서 로컬 컴퓨터 연결을 끊습니다.

데이터 관리 Cmdlet

Get-WSManInstance:

리소스 URI로 지정된 리소스 인스턴스에 대한 관리 정보를 표시합니다.

Invoke-WSManAction:

리소스 URI 및 선택기에 따라 지정된 대상 개체에 대한 작업을 호출합니다.

New-WSManInstance:

새 관리 리소스 인스턴스를 만듭니다.

Remove-WSManInstance:

관리 리소스 인스턴스를 삭제합니다.

Set-WSManInstance:

리소스와 관련된 관리 정보를 수정합니다.

설정 및 구성 CMDLET

Set-WSManQuickConfig:

원격 관리를 위해 로컬 컴퓨터를 구성합니다. Set-WSManQuickConfig cmdlet을 사용하여 WS-Management가 WS-Management(WinRM) 서비스에 대한 원격 연결을 허용하도록 구성할 수 있습니다. Set-WSManQuickConfig cmdlet은 다음 작업을 수행합니다.

- WS-Management(WinRM) 서비스가 실행 중인지 확인합니다. WinRM 서비스가 실행되지 않으면 Set-WSManQuickConfig cmdlet이 서비스를 시작합니다.

WS-Management(WinRM) 서비스 시작 유형을 자동으로 설정합니다.

모든 IP 주소의 요청을 수락하는 수신기를 만듭니다. 기본 전송 프로토콜은 HTTP입니다.

WS-Management 트래픽에 방화벽 예외를 사용하도록 설정합니다.

참고:

Windows Vista 및 Windows Server 2008 이상 버전에서 이 cmdlet을 실행하려면 "관리자 권한으로 실행" 옵션을 사용하여 Windows PowerShell을 시작해야 합니다.

Test-WSMan: WS-Management가 설치 및 구성되어 있는지 확인합니다. Test-WSMan cmdlet은 WS-Management(WinRM) 서비스가 실행 중이고 로컬 또는 원격 컴퓨터에서 구성되어 있는지 테스트합니다.

Disable-WSManCredSSP: 클라이언트 컴퓨터에서 CredSSP 인증을 사용하지 않도록 설정합니다.

Enable-WSManCredSSP: 클라이언트 컴퓨터에서 CredSSP 인증을 사용하도록 설정합니다.

Get-WSManCredSSP: 클라이언트 컴퓨터에 대한 CredSSP 관련 구성을 가져옵니다.

WS-MANAGEMENT 관련 CMDLET

-- New-WSManSessionOption: WS-Management cmdlet의 매개 변수 하나 이상에 대한 입력으로 사용할 WSManSessionOption 개체를 만듭니다.

추가 WS-Management 정보

WS-Management에 대한 자세한 내용은 MSDN(Microsoft Developer Network) Library에서 다음 항목을 참조하세요.

"Windows 원격 관리"

https://go.microsoft.com/fwlink/?LinkId=142321(영문)

"Windows 원격 관리 정보"

https://go.microsoft.com/fwlink/?LinkId=142322(영문)

"Windows 원격 관리에 대한 설치 및 구성"

https://go.microsoft.com/fwlink/?LinkId=142323(영문)

"Windows 원격 관리 아키텍처"

https://go.microsoft.com/fwlink/?LinkId=142324(영문)

"WS-Management 프로토콜"

https://go.microsoft.com/fwlink/?LinkId=142325(영문)

"Windows 원격 관리 및 WMI"

https://go.microsoft.com/fwlink/?LinkId=142326(영문)

"리소스 URI"

https://go.microsoft.com/fwlink/?LinkId=142327(영문)

"원격 하드웨어 관리"

https://go.microsoft.com/fwlink/?LinkId=142328(영문)

"이벤트"

https://go.microsoft.com/fwlink/?LinkId=142329(영문)

참고 항목

온라인 버전: https://go.microsoft.com/fwlink/?LinkId=142331(영문)

Connect-WSMan

Disable-WSManCredSSP

Disconnect-WSMan

Enable-WSManCredSSP

Get-WSManCredSSP

Get-WSManInstance

Invoke-WSManAction

New-WSManInstance

Remove-WSManInstance

Set-WSManInstance

Set-WSManQuickConfig

Set-WSManSessionOption

Test-WSMan

키워드

about_WSMAN about_WinRM